Numbers n such that difference between n-th and (n+1)-st semiprimes is a semiprime (sp).

EXAMPLE
|
4 is ok because sp(4)=10, sp(5)=14, 14-10=sp(1), sp(n)=A001358(n)=n-th semiprime.
|
|
PROG
|
(PARI) lista(nn) = {vec = vector(nn, i, i); sp = select(i->(bigomega(i)==2), vec); for (i = 1, #sp-1, if (bigomega(sp[i+1]-sp[i]) == 2, print1(i, ", ")); ); } \\ Michel Marcus, Oct 06 2013
